Responsibilities

Human Resource Functions and Data Reporting

  • Perform full spectrum of HR functions excluding recruitment
  • Responsible for the implementation of HR policies, practices and processes at country level
  • Assist in monthly payroll for all levels and monthly reporting
  • Assist in payroll, ISO 27000 and SOX 2 Audits
  • Ensure proper documentation and record keeping for audits and compliance purposes.
  • Maintain accurate employee records in HRIS Systems
  • Analyze HR Metrics and generate reports on workforce trends, turnover and engagement.
  • Conduct assessment and evaluation on a continuous basis regarding the performance of the staff
  • Work closely with management and submit performance or other reports to Head Office.

Employee Relations & Compliance

  • Serve as a trusted advisor to employees and managers on HR-related matters.
  • Address employee concerns, conduct investigations, and resolve conflicts professionally.
  • Ensure compliance with labor laws, company policies, and industry regulations.
  • Manage and update HR policies, procedures, and employee handbooks.
  • Oversee onboarding and orientation programs to enhance employee experience
  • Assist in implementing performance management processes, including evaluations and goal-setting.
  • Support training and development initiatives to enhance employee skills and engagement.
  • Work closely with leadership to develop succession planning strategies.
